Re: What is XPath? Is this a W3C standard or product name?


Eric,

The W3C say, "
XPath is a language for addressing parts of an XML document, designed to be 
used by both XSLT and XPointer.  "
Check out the details at
http://www.w3.org/TR/xpath.html
